Aim of ABC NEWS WATCH

In a diversifying media landscape news editors face an increasingly difficult challenge reviewing the work of reporters under their supervision. Inevitably some mistakes, errors and substandard articles slip past their critical eyes.

The simple aim of ABC NEWS WATCH is to publicise the errors, omissions, and substandard reports produced by the News service and related entities of the Australian Broadcasting Corporation (ABC). In doing so we hope to provide an independent check or audit on ABC news articles and in doing so improve the standard of ABC news reporting. After all its our ABC.

ABC Editorial Policy section 15.4.6 states "Announcements about activities which result in financial benefit to the presenter may not be broadcast within that presenter’s regular program." and section 15.4.11 "Online announcements for activities which result in financial benefit to a presenter may not be hosted on that presenter’s profile page."
